Study finds all-electric rideshare fleet could reduce carbon emissions, but increase traffic issues

Green Car Congress

Major ridesourcing companies Uber and Lyft have promised all-electric fleets by 2030 in an effort to reduce their carbon footprint. Overall, electrification reduces net external costs to society by 3–11% (5–24¢ per trip), depending on the assumed social cost of carbon. —Mohan et al. Mohan et al.

EIA AEO2012 projects potential impacts of significant breakthroughs in battery technology

Green Car Congress

The US Energy Information Administration’s (EIA) Annual Energy Outlook 2012 (AEO2012) includes a High Technology Battery case that examines the potential impacts of significant breakthroughs in battery electric vehicle technology on the cost and price of all types of battery powered electric vehicles.

Strategy Analytics: Overall UX of BEVs does not match price point

Green Car Congress

To meet the goal of transitioning fleets and car buyers to all electric, governments and automakers have a substantial challenge ahead, the market research company said. Consumers will not pay more for a vehicle that looks and feels like a less expensive one, simply because it is a BEV.
